Philadelphia, PA (Sports Network) - Claude Giroux scored the winner in the
shootout as the Philadelphia Flyers took a 2-1 win over the New Jersey Devils
in the back end of a home-and-home on Friday.
In the second round, Giroux beat Johan Hedberg through the five-hole and Ilya
Bryzgalov stopped David Clarkson's attempt. After Danny Briere was stopped,
Patrik Elias missed the net on the final try as the Flyers defeated the Devils
for the first time in a shootout.
Maxime Talbot scored in the first period and Bryzgalov finished the game with
27 saves for the Flyers, who dropped a 5-2 decision in New Jersey on
Wednesday.
Clarkson tied the game in the second period while Hedberg finished the contest
with 21 stops for the Devils, who came into the game having won three of four.
